I've been to Havelock North before but was happy to come back again. It is handily situated near Te Mata Peak and the beach communities of Haumoana. There are also a number of great wineries nearby - Black Barn is worth a visit for lunch and on Saturday for the small market. For a small town it has a great selection of eateries and clothing shops - I think the town is reasonably affluent. You can also hire bikes, which I have done before and cycle to the wineries or out to the sea.
